Records of shire-moot and land purchase

Date: s. ximed

Summary:

Copied into blank space at the end of a quire, two documents: fol. 134rv, record of a shire-moot during the reign of Cnut, and fol. 135 a land purchase datable 1043-46. Ker proposes: 'The manuscript was no doubt at Hereford when the OE documents were entered' (1957, p. 156).

Manuscript Items:
  1. Item: fols 134r-v

      Title (B.15.5.22): Charters: Bishops' Charters: Documents: Dispute between Edwin and his mother

      Incipit: (fol. 134r) Her swutelað on ðissum gewrite þæt an scirgemot sæt æt ægelnoðes stane

      Note: The record of the shire-moot in the reign of Cnut

      Bibliography:

  2. Item: fol. 135r

      Title (B.15.5.28): Charters: Bishops' Charters: Documents: Memorandum of Leofwine's land purchase

      Incipit: (fol. 135r) Her swutelað on þissum gewrite þæt leofwine leofflæde broðor

      Note: The record of a purchase of land, datable 1043-46.

      Bibliography:

  3. Item: fol. 135v

      Title (B.15.7.31.EM): Documents: Incomplete Texts

      Incipit: (fol. 135v) Her [...]

      Note: Three lines of erased writing; traces of letters remain (Ker 1957, p. 156)
